Transaction 41cc61da24cbe57d1e3aea1492ced24bdbe3fcf08ed2e871741240fdcfce151f

1 Input
1 Outputs
  • 41cc61da24cbe57d1e3aea1492ced24bdbe3fcf08ed2e871741240fdcfce151f:0
  • value  318441
    address  3HPKv94CZ8JjegBnLrkkoAFkn42vfPYAJf